Andrew McCutchen cleaning up Tuesday for Phillies
Philadelphia Phillies outfielder Andrew McCutchen is in the starting lineup for Tuesday's series opener against right-hander Adrian Sampson and the Chicago Cubs.
The Phillies held McCutchen out of the previous lineup, but he's back in there for Tuesday's opener. McCutchen is manning left field and hitting cleanup while Matt Vierling moves to the bench.
numberFire’s models project McCutchen for 12.1 FanDuel points and he has a $2,900 salary on Tuesday’s slate. Per our MLB Heat Map, the Phillies have an implied total of 5.4 runs. Sampson is registering an 18.8 strikeout percentage and a 4.3 walk percentage this season, with a 5.76 xERA and a .359 xwOBA.
